In the context of the Citra emulator, a refers to the programs that handle how graphics—such as light, shadow, and textures—are rendered on your screen. Because the original Nintendo 3DS uses a specialized graphics chip, your computer must "translate" these instructions in real-time, a process that can cause significant performance stutters.
